Opening Sequence

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

So, what's expected in our opening sequence?

 

We're introduced to a pitch black,derelict room with the company of a flickering un eco-friendly lamp. We then see four cut shots representing the semantic field of the character. These shots are his heavy eyes, sweating from his brow along with bloodstains/dirt, his heart pounding visualised in an animation (or shown using a heart monitor to give the sound of his pounding heart) & his hands being tied up. These shots are going to be a close up to emphasise that the character is in state of misery and is clearly suffering. 

 

Additional note: The flickering lightbulb should captivate the audience by leaving them slightly confused as the flickering lightbulb will not fully show peter in one shot.

 

Next, we see a midshot of peter before we reveal a long shot showing his position in a chair, we also witness the environment that he's in and how he's adapting to it. Suspense is then created as we're suddenly introduced to a mysterious character (this is portrayed by an over-the-shoulder shot) of a figure emerging from the shadows, revealing combat shoes as well as an army uniform. However, the shadow hides his face so he remains unknown to the audience - this gives an effect on them as it goes to question 'Who is this man?'

 

Additinal note: After, the camera pans up to the lightbulb as it intensifies then next minute we're witnessing a white screen.

 

The setting changes as we're now outside, we see a female sargent emerge towards Hector. The time frame then appears towards the top left of the screen saying '3 months earlier...' we plan to display this in a pixelated font along with the sound. They converse about their forthcoming plans to manipulate the lower class by producing a drug that enables them to be susceptible.

 

Additional note: Shortly afterwards, the conversation is dismissed by the female sargent saluting him.

 

Finally, we see Peter in the laboratory wearing a white lab coat,safety goggles along with latex gloves. he's observing the drug ensuring that it's being completed. During his observation, he's interrupted by a call from Hector. They communicate by a installed chip device and their faces are shown by a split screen (we're planning to use a hologram for this bit) He then holds the substance with a syringe. Another character is introduced and he's shown relucantly approaching her.

 

We then conclude by a 3D animation of the substance going through the person's bloodstream. We also hear the heart monitor fluctuating but it does not completely die, although the beats per minute are very steady..

 

Additional note: This questions the audience if Peter ends up injecting her or not.
